Description

The building is an engine house with a detached chimney, dating from the late 19th century. It is constructed of granite rubble and brick and currently has no roof. The engine house has a rectangular plan, with the front gable end facing north and a bob wall at the south gable end. The chimney is located about 20 meters to the northwest of the engine house.

The engine house is three stories tall, featuring a doorway on the ground floor and window openings on the first and second floors. There is a bob opening at the rear. The chimney has a circular plan and tapers as it rises, with the upper section made of brick and a cornice at the base of the brickwork.
